哪款翻译软件适合翻译代码?
在全球化的大背景下,代码的国际化已经成为软件开发的必要环节。然而,代码翻译并非易事,因为代码中存在大量的专业术语和特定语法结构。因此,选择一款适合翻译代码的软件至关重要。本文将为您介绍几款适合翻译代码的软件,并分析它们的优缺点,帮助您找到最适合自己的翻译工具。
一、Google翻译
Google翻译是一款全球知名的翻译工具,支持多种语言之间的翻译。它具有以下特点:
支持多种编程语言:Google翻译支持多种编程语言的代码翻译,如Java、C++、Python等。
简洁的界面:Google翻译的界面简洁明了,易于操作。
丰富的资源:Google翻译拥有庞大的词汇库和语料库,翻译准确率较高。
在线翻译:Google翻译支持在线翻译,方便用户随时使用。
缺点:
代码格式保留不足:Google翻译在翻译代码时,可能会破坏代码的格式,导致代码难以阅读。
专业术语翻译不准确:对于一些专业术语,Google翻译的翻译结果可能不够准确。
二、DeepL翻译
DeepL翻译是一款德国公司开发的翻译工具,以其高准确率和流畅的翻译效果而受到用户好评。以下是DeepL翻译的特点:
高准确率:DeepL翻译在代码翻译方面具有较高的准确率,能够较好地保留代码格式。
丰富的词汇库:DeepL翻译拥有丰富的词汇库,能够准确翻译各种编程语言的专业术语。
专业的翻译团队:DeepL翻译拥有一支专业的翻译团队,对代码翻译进行了深入研究。
支持批量翻译:DeepL翻译支持批量翻译,提高翻译效率。
缺点:
速度较慢:DeepL翻译的翻译速度相对较慢,对于大量代码的翻译可能需要较长时间。
部分语言支持不足:DeepL翻译目前只支持部分编程语言的代码翻译。
三、Papago翻译
Papago翻译是韩国NAVER公司开发的一款翻译工具,支持多种编程语言的代码翻译。以下是Papago翻译的特点:
支持多种编程语言:Papago翻译支持多种编程语言的代码翻译,如Java、C++、Python等。
保留代码格式:Papago翻译在翻译代码时,能够较好地保留代码格式。
丰富的资源:Papago翻译拥有庞大的词汇库和语料库,翻译准确率较高。
在线翻译:Papago翻译支持在线翻译,方便用户随时使用。
缺点:
专业术语翻译不准确:对于一些专业术语,Papago翻译的翻译结果可能不够准确。
部分功能限制:Papago翻译的部分功能需要付费才能使用。
四、Trados Studio
Trados Studio是一款专业的翻译记忆软件,广泛应用于翻译行业。以下是Trados Studio的特点:
翻译记忆功能:Trados Studio具有强大的翻译记忆功能,能够自动提取重复的翻译片段,提高翻译效率。
丰富的插件:Trados Studio支持多种插件,如术语库、机器翻译等,满足不同用户的需求。
适应多种文件格式:Trados Studio支持多种文件格式的翻译,如.docx、.pdf、.xlf等。
团队协作:Trados Studio支持团队协作,方便多人共同完成翻译任务。
缺点:
成本较高:Trados Studio是一款付费软件,价格相对较高。
学习成本高:Trados Studio功能强大,但学习成本较高,需要用户投入一定的时间和精力。
总结
选择适合翻译代码的软件需要根据具体需求进行分析。如果您追求高准确率和保留代码格式,可以选择DeepL翻译;如果您需要批量翻译,可以选择Papago翻译;如果您是专业翻译人员,可以选择Trados Studio。当然,Google翻译也是一个不错的选择,但它的专业术语翻译准确性有待提高。希望本文能为您提供参考,帮助您找到最适合自己的翻译工具。
猜你喜欢:药品翻译公司